1 Item Set or Lot of Smile, Darn Ya, Smile for Piano / Vocal / Guitar; From the Merrie Melodies Animated Cartoon Smile, Darn Ya, Smile; by Charles O'Flynn, Jack Meskill and Max Rich; Sheet Music Song Folio. Includes:

ITEM 1.) Charles O'Flynn, Jack Meskill, Max Rich; Smile, Darn Ya, Smile; From the Merrie Melodies Animated Cartoon Smile, Darn Ya, Smile; For Piano / Vocal / Guitar; Complete Sheet Music; Chappell #J1145;

Modern Size; (Small Format Edition Also Available);

English Throughout;

Front Cover Artwork features piano strings (?);

Preprinted Cover Price of $ .??;

Inside Front Cover is blank;

Following Page is Text Only;

No Title Page or Table of Contents;

Smile, Darn Ya, Smile; Words by Chas. O'Flynn and Jack Meskill; Music by Max Rich;

1 Tune Total;

4 pages of music with lyrics;

Inside Rear cover is last page of music;

Rear Cover Has Listing of "Chappell Vocal Selections From the Most Outstanding Chappell Shows and Film Scores!";

Folded Sheet Format;

Published by Chappell / DeSylva, Brown & Henderson, Inc.; New York, New York; Copyright 1931;

Condition Very Good for age and the fact that it was "on display" for some time; Covers Show Storage Wear; Pages Clean, Tight and Unmarked;

The primary item was part of the collection of Henry J. Hauschild Jr., who billed himself as a “Physiognomist – Bibliopolist – Cognoscente di Eccellentissimo”, and was the very proud owner of the world famous "Nose Gallery” at “The Oldest House” in Victoria, Texas. Henry Senior founded the Hauschild Music Company which was later owned by his 8 children and eventually the four brothers before being closed in 1980; After the Opera House Restaurant failed, the space became the Bible Book Store and later Opera House Antiques; This item was part of the leftover inventory of the Music Store and at one time was on consignment at the Bible Book Store;

"Musicologist and historian, Delmer Rogers, longtime member of the staff of the Department of Music at the University of Texas, is of the opinion that the Hauschild Music Company, founded in Victoria, Texas in 1891, was the second oldest institution to commercially publish sheet music in Texas. (Thos. Goggan of Houston being the first.) Also, his extensive research indicates that Hauschild's was the first in Texas to issues music with Spanish titles. About thirty were published, many by talented writers, and sold in large numbers. In addition, probing seems to prove that Hauschilds was the first to publish the efforts of several of the music-loving Germans of the area. Most interesting, too, is that the spritely composition, the Cowboy Rag offered in 1904 possibly was the purcursor of this genre of popular music." taken from "The Cognoscenti Collections";

HISTORICAL NOTE: "Smile, Darn Ya, Smile! is a Merrie Melodies cartoon short (September 5, 1931), & also the title of the song performed in the cartoon. This is one of the only three Merrie Melodies cartoons to star Foxy, the other two being Lady, Play Your Mandolin! (August, 1931) & One More Time (October 3, 1931). Foxy is a trolley engineer whose problems include an obese lady hippo who can't fit into the trolley & a set of wheels that detach from the trolley car while it's moving. Foxy picks up his vixen girlfriend & gives her a ride, but then the car is blocked by a cow who won't get off the track. A group of nearby hobos sing the title song while Foxy tries to move the cow; he finally runs the car underneath the cow & goes on his way. The trolley then goes down a hill & runs out of control; Foxy tries to stop it, but the brakes don't work. The trolley runs off of a cliff, throwing Foxy right into the camera... and then he wakes up from what turned out to be just a dream. The radio by his bed is playing the title song, & Foxy smashes it with a bedpost. The title song was featured twice in the 1988 movie Who Framed Roger Rabbit; 1st when Eddie drives into Toontown, & again at the end of the film. The song can now be heard as part of the background area music in the Esplanade at the Disneyland Resort as well as in the Mickey's Toontown area of Disneyland Park. The lady hippo's gibberish dialogue is actually the following sentence played backwards: "Susie heard one of those Atlantic bells! Whataya think?" Inside the trolley car are a number of parody advertisements based on real products of the time, including Arrow collars ("Narrow Collars"), Smith Brothers cough drops ("Sniff Brothers Cough Drops") & Fisk Tires ("Risk Tires"). A portion of this cartoon appeared on a couple episodes of Pee-wee's Playhouse.";

HISTORICAL NOTE: " Jack Meskill (1897–1973) Born: March 21, 1897 in New York City, New York, USA. Died: May 18, 1973 (age 76) in Los Angeles, California, USA .";

HISTORICAL NOTE: "Charles O'Flynn was a 20th century songwriter who was active during the Tin Pan Alley era; specifically from 1921 through 1947. One of O'Flynn's most famous lyrics is from the popular song "Smile, Darn Ya, Smile."";

HISTORICAL NOTE: " Max Rich (1897–1970). Born: August 22, 1897 in Brooklyn, New York City, New York, USA. Died: April 22, 1970 (age 72) .";
